Mediaco (MDIA) stock outlook | earnings catalysts, investor confidence, technical resistance. Mediaco Holding Inc. (MDIA) closed at $0.85, down 5.24% in the latest session. The stock is trading just above its identified support level of $0.81, while facing resistance near $0.89. This move extends recent weakness and puts the stock in a critical technical zone.

From a technical perspective, MDIA is testing a well-defined support zone around $0.81, a level that has served as a floor in prior trading sessions. Should this level hold, a potential bounce could target the $0.89 resistance area, which aligns with recent highs. However, a decisive break below $0.81 could open the door to further downside, possibly toward the $0.75–$0.78 region. The stock’s relative strength index (RSI) likely sits in the oversold territory—potentially in the low-to-mid 30s—reflecting the severity of the recent selloff. Short-term moving averages, such as the 50-day, are probably well above the current price, indicating bearish momentum. The overall price pattern shows a series of lower highs and lower lows over the past several months, consistent with a downtrend. Any reversal would need to be accompanied by a strong volume increase and a close above the $0.89 level to signal a change in trend.

If the stock manages to stay above this level, a short-term bounce toward $0.89 could occur, potentially leading to a more extended recovery if accompanied by positive news—such as improved quarterly results, new partnerships, or sector-wide tailwinds. Conversely, if selling pressure persists and the support gives way, the stock could slide to the next psychological support zone near $0.75–$0.78. Factors that could influence future performance include the company’s upcoming earnings report, changes in advertising spending, and broader market risk appetite. Investors should monitor volume patterns and any insider or institutional trading activity for clues about sentiment. A sustained move above $0.89 would be needed to suggest a potential trend reversal, while a drop below $0.81 could accelerate losses.
